Observer-based event-triggered containment control of multi-agent systems with time delay

Wenhui Liu, Chunjie Yang, Youxian Sun and Jiaxiang Qin

International Journal of Systems Science, 2017, vol. 48, issue 6, 1217-1225

Abstract: This paper studies the containment control of general linear multi-agent systems with or without time delay. The observer-based event-triggered control schemes will be considered. For the conventional distributed containment control protocol, we will not update the relative state continuously, i.e. the relative state will be updated by some events which happen intermittently. A completely decentralised event trigger will be designed for leader–follower systems. Under the proposed protocol, if we design some appropriate feedback gain matrices, all followers will asymptotically converge to the convex hull spanned by the dynamic leaders. Numerical simulations are also provided and the results show highly consistent with the theoretical results.
